本文目录导读:
随着信息技术的飞速发展,数据库已成为企业、组织和个人存储、管理和处理数据的核心,数据库数据字典作为数据库管理系统的重要组成部分,它记录了数据库中所有数据结构的详细信息,为数据库的维护、管理和使用提供了有力支持,本文将从数据字典的定义、作用、内容、创建方法等方面进行详细解析,以帮助读者更好地理解数据字典在数据库管理中的重要性。
数据字典的定义与作用
1、定义
数据字典是数据库管理系统中的一个重要工具,它以表格、图形或文字等形式,对数据库中的数据结构进行描述和定义,数据字典包括数据项、数据结构、数据流、数据存储、处理过程等要素,为数据库的创建、维护和使用提供了全面、系统的信息。
2、作用
图片来源于网络,如有侵权联系删除
(1)规范数据库设计:数据字典为数据库设计人员提供了一套统一的标准,有助于确保数据库结构的一致性和合理性。
(2)提高数据库维护效率:数据字典记录了数据库的详细信息,便于数据库管理员快速查找和定位问题,提高维护效率。
(3)降低数据库使用难度:数据字典为用户提供了数据库的详细说明,有助于用户更好地理解和使用数据库。
(4)促进数据共享与交换:数据字典有助于不同系统之间的数据共享与交换,提高数据利用效率。
1、数据项
数据项是数据库中最基本的数据单元,它包括数据项名称、数据类型、长度、精度、默认值、取值范围等信息。
2、数据结构
数据结构描述了数据项之间的关系,包括实体、属性、关系等,数据结构主要包括以下类型:
(1)实体:实体是具有共同属性的数据集合,例如学生、课程等。
图片来源于网络,如有侵权联系删除
(2)属性:属性是实体的特征,例如学生的姓名、年龄等。
(3)关系:关系描述了实体之间的联系,例如学生与课程之间的关系。
3、数据流
数据流是数据库中数据流动的路径,它包括数据流的起点、终点、数据项等信息。
4、数据存储
数据存储是数据库中存储数据的实体,例如表、视图、索引等。
5、处理过程
处理过程描述了数据库中数据的处理逻辑,例如插入、删除、更新等。
数据字典的创建方法
1、手动创建
图片来源于网络,如有侵权联系删除
手动创建数据字典需要数据库设计人员根据数据库结构,逐个描述数据项、数据结构、数据流、数据存储和处理过程等信息,这种方法适用于小型数据库或数据结构相对简单的数据库。
2、自动生成
自动生成数据字典是利用数据库管理系统的功能,根据数据库结构自动生成数据字典,这种方法适用于大型数据库或数据结构复杂的数据库。
3、第三方工具
第三方数据字典工具可以帮助数据库设计人员快速创建和管理数据字典,提高工作效率。
数据字典是数据库管理的重要工具,它为数据库的创建、维护和使用提供了有力支持,通过对数据字典的深入理解,数据库设计人员和管理人员可以更好地掌握数据库结构,提高数据库管理效率,重视数据字典的创建与维护,是构建高效数据管理的基石。
标签: #数据库 数据字典
评论列表